Had mine done, 2015 SRT and they had the software, if you are in any gear besides park and open the door, the moment you take your foot off the brake it goes into park.

Haven't gotten the notice that the update is ready but I had it done on my '14 2 weeks ago. Took half a day for them to do the shifter recall update plus PCM and TCM updates. Heres what needs to happen in order for it to be forced into park:
I put it in drive, rolled forward and stopped, opened the door and let my foot off the brake and it through it into Park. Tried the same thing with other doors and it doesnt do it. Also opened the door while in drive and it didnt do it. So it will only do this when you come to a stop and dont shift to park then open the door.
